Key ceremony — Step 7 (Shelfwright catalogue import)

Confirm both custodians present. Verify the import signing key fingerprint against the printed ledger. Rotate the catalogue ingest token before the MARC batch runs. Seal the old key shard in the witness envelope and initial it. Record the vault unseal value below; the recovery passphrase follows.

vault phrase of kawep-bajog = novath-normir-istwyn-druok-zorok-eliok-novmir-quenvan-gilys

Welcome to the Vaultspin team. Vaultspin is our internal secrets-rotation utility; it rotates credentials for every Harrowfield service on a fixed cadence. Before running your first rotation, read the dry-run guide carefully and confirm your sandbox tenant is active. Each rotation bundle must be verified against the team's current signing key, which is shown below.

rollout seal: bky9_2369ZXVnu

### 2.8.1 — Key rotation

Rotated the access-token signing key for the Tumblehatch laundry-locker flow after the quarterly audit. Locker unlock requests signed with the old key will fail after the grace window ends Friday. On-call: if unlock errors spike, verify the gateway picked up the new key, shown below.

deploy key for kagup-bawig: bky9_ZMq28eTw9